My old high school has done that for the past 5 years now, and this will be the 6th year.

Each member in the *entire program* is recognized with a certificate, or a letter for a special jacket. The seniors in the program are given a very nice certificate, as well as pins.
Individual awards are based on performance throughout th eprogram. We have most improved musician for all cateogries, outstand musician, and a fair number of leadership and special recognition, although those tend to go to the seniors.

We eat first, food catered by a good company. Then the awards, then home. No dancing though...

everyone gets a participation certificate... then there are pins handed out for different activities of that year(such as winterguard, northwest tour trip etc..) freshmen get letters and each year you get one more music stand thingy for that. sophomores get a band duffle bag, juniors and seniors get something too, i just can't remember what. then the awards are announced like most inspirational, best 4 year and 1st year musician/guard, best jazz, john phillips sousa award etc... band council, dm, and section leaders for next year are also officially announced. i think there's food too. and scholarships.

yep... banquet with a pot luck dinner, band director hands out all the "letters" in our band you can letter all four years...

Freshman year - Block Letter
Sophmore- Senior year a pin

if you've lettered all four years you get a plaque....

We also do Best______ and Most Improved_____ Freshman-Senior whatever, and the Sousa and Louie gets announced then to.. etc etc... (typical band awards)

it's also a time where we thank all the parents/booster and the booster thanks the band director and us instructors....

and oh yea how can I forget the band director usually does senior gag awards...

it hink thats all..

**edit**

oops I also forget we mention who the next marching season's drum major(s), section leaders, and leadership league people are...
